The Kentucky Wildcats are in the lead-up to the 2026 football season as they introduce No. 57, offensive lineman Jordan Knox. Standing 6'2" and weighing 329 lbs, Knox transitioned from Northwestern, where he started three games as a freshman, to Northwest Mississippi junior college. He played a key role in winning a championship there before becoming the first official signing for Kentucky's new coach, Will Stein. Knox is expected to contribute as a depth guard and compete for a starting spot in the future.
